    Re: Highlighting cells formula

    Hello all,

    I have a problem with creating formula which will highlight cells.

    It should work something like this.
    EXAMPLE

    Destination cell is: =Pirate!B2
    This cell should be highlighted if the value will be found in other sheet ex. Requests A1:A50
    If the value will be found it should be highlighted in any colour to alert.

    So the C2 field in "Do tabeli" should search exact number in sheet Request, if found it should return with the colour field in "Do tabeli". C2 can't be a flat value.


    I tried used conditional formatting but excel returns me with "change the reference to a single cell" message.


    Any ideas if this could be done?
